Proto-Turkic
[edit]Noun
[edit]*yaka
Declension
[edit]singular 3) | |
---|---|
nominative | *yaka |
accusative | *yakag, *yakanï1) |
genitive | *yakanïŋ |
dative | *yakaka |
locative | *yakada |
ablative | *yakadan |
allative | *yakagaru |
instrumental 2) | *yakan |
equative 2) | *yakača |
similative 2) | *yakalayu |
comitative 2) | *yakalïgu |
1) Originally used only in pronominal declension.
2) The original instrumental, equative, similative, and comitative cases have fallen into disuse in many modern Turkic languages.
3) Plurality in Proto-Turkic is disputed. See also the notes on the Proto-Turkic/Locative-ablative case and plurality page on Wikibooks.
